Experience
07/2015 to Current Underwriting Manager Pennymac | Moorpark, CA,

Responsible for managing a team of skilled, technically proficient underwriters handling Oklahoma, Arkansas, and Louisiana to ultimately to deliver on our profit objectives, protect our assets, and produce/maintain a book of business capable of delivering expected returns.

  • Aligns all aspects of the team's work to the overall strategic objectives of GRM and Business Lines.
  • Coach, manager, and mentor team members in all aspects of underwriting including pricing, risk selection, documentation, decision making, exposure/risk analysis and more.
  • Maintains quality standards and ensures the right coaching and development conversations occur when gaps or opportunities for improvement are apparent.
  • Guide teams on soft skill such as pipelining, maintaining strong relationships while holding agents accountable, sales/negotiation skills, prepping and conducting effective agency visits, etc.
  • Lead team through managing change effectively, helping the team understand the "why" and how our work connects with the overall organizational goals.
  • Deliver on all key metrics per business plan and guide team on execution to all profit initiatives.
